Ball man arrested for first-degree rape following April incident
BALL, La. (WNTZ) — A Ball man is facing a charge of first-degree rape following an investigation that began last month in Rapides Parish.
On April 25, Rapides Parish Sheriff's deputies responded to a report of possible criminal sexual conduct in the 4000 block of Lincoln Road. Deputies made contact with the complainant and took an initial report outlining the allegations. The case was then assigned to Sheriff’s Detectives from the Tioga Substation for further investigation.
With the assistance of the Children’s Advocacy Center, detectives arranged a forensic interview with the victim. Based on information gathered during the interview, investigators identified Jackson Douglas Gallant, 20, of Ball, as a suspect.
On May 13, detectives located Gallant and detained him for questioning. Following further investigation, detectives secured an arrest warrant for Gallant on one count of first-degree rape.

Gallant was taken into custody without incident and booked into the Rapides Parish Detention Center. He remains in jail on a $100,000 bond.
Authorities emphasize that all individuals are presumed innocent until proven guilty in a court of law or administrative proceeding.
